Toll plaza issues

Published November 22, 2020

THE toll plaza on Multan-Lahore Motorway on the latter side has become a nuisance for the daily commuters. I travelled from the Samundri Interchange to Lahore and the time it took me to travel was less than the time I spent on the toll plaza.

The queue is usually more than half a kilometre long. This torture is inflicted daily on the commuters when toll collection can easily be managed in a much better manner. Is this the correct way to manage these facilities in this day and age of technology and automation? Why can’t the National Highway Authority (NHA) have one toll-collection point on the main toll plaza?

It reflects poorly on the NHA’s working. I request the authorities concerned to take immediate action to resolve this issue.
